Hey team — handing off the Lanternbay nightly reindex to Priya while I'm out. It kicks off at 02:10 and usually finishes by 03:00. If support sees stale search results in the morning, the job probably died mid-run; just requeue it from the Coppermill dashboard. One gotcha: requeueing needs the reindex service account unlocked, and its vault sometimes auto-seals after failed runs. Don't panic, it's a two-minute fix. To unseal the vault, use the recovery passphrase noted directly below.

strongbox words: oliael-gilax-lamael

Quick handover for the weekly sync: RateMirror, our hotel rate-parity checker, is now mine-to-yours, Deven. It scrapes partner feeds every two hours and flags mismatches over 3%. Watch the dedupe queue — it backs up on Mondays. Nothing else is scary. The full set of runtime configuration values the service expects is pasted directly below.

deployment values, fafof-kajop:
ulaael:
  log_level: warn
  metrics_host: metrics.ulaael.tolvaqlabs.internal
  pin: 8201
  pool_size: 32

Subject: Calibration weights — outbound batch

Dispatch,

Batch of twelve calibration weights, cases W1–W4, is ready in the metrology cage. Cleared by records this morning; custody forms are inside case W1. Do not open cases — seals were set after verification at the Torvane lab. Pickup is booked for 10:30 tomorrow. Flag the run as restricted and route it direct, no consolidation stops. The hand-over instruction for the courier is stated below.

dispatch memo: the sorius tamius courier leaves the praeth ledger at gate 4873 under passcode 928014

Before publishing, verify that cursor-based pagination on the Fernwheel public API returns a stable `next` token across identical requests, and that plugins requesting beyond the final page receive an empty list rather than an error. Confirm this against the staging snapshot, not production. Record your verification against the candidate build, whose token is noted below.

trace token, yahof-yadup: htk21_3e52fc440779ed8614351